London Fine Antiques has dated this piece to the 1890s.
Strong Jacobean taste ideal for the hallway or side of a room

Displays a desirable aged patina and in good order
Select oak presents deep russet hues and fine grain interest
Profusely carved with a host of ornate detailing
Fan shaped back rails adorned with drop pendant finials

Each rail accentuated with an engraved scroll pattern
Stout arms with gently serpentine form terminate in shaped knuckles
Turned baluster supports unite the arms to the front legs
Standing upon a pair of bun feet at front, with square section rears

United across and front to back by stretcher rails
This is a delightful antique carved elbow chair with appealing detail and form. Ideally suited for the reception hall or as an occasional chair at the side of your room. Solid joints and construction, delivered waxed, polished and ready for the home.

Dimensions:
Max Width: 51cm (20'')
Max Depth: 57cm (22.5'')
Max Height: 106.5cm (42'')
Seat Width: 45cm (17.75'')
Seat Depth: 42cm (16.5'')
Seat Height: 44cm (17.25'')
